• Strathclyde Buses is facing a 240000 claim for compensation from a widow, who alleges that her husband's death was caused by a bus driver's negligence.

Jean Maxwell says her husband was thrown from the bus as it came to a stop through a door that was opened prematurely by the driver.

Strathclyde Buses denies liability, saying that Joseph Maxwell got off the bus safely but slipped as he began to walk away from the stop.

The hearing continues at the Court of Sessions.
